DeKalb County Farm Bureau Honored with Presidents Award
Presidents Award


During the Tennessee Farm Bureau Federation’s 98th annual convention at Franklin’s Cool Springs Marriott, DeKalb County Farm Bureau was recognized for its accomplishments and successes from the past year. DeKalb County Farm Bureau President Mack Harney III was recognized onstage for the county’s exemplary program and service activities in three areas: advocacy, organizational advancement and leadership development.

DeKalb County Farm Bureau is to be commended for the member’s hard work, well-earned success and impressive membership achievements over the past year. Pictured is DeKalb County Farm Bureau President Mack Harney III receiving the award from TN Farm Bureau President Jeff Aiken.

Tennessee Farm Bureau is the largest Farm Bureau in the nation with a membership more than 671,000 and is a farm organization whose goal is to develop, foster, promote and protect programs for the general welfare, including economic, social, educational and political well-being of farm people of the great state of Tennessee.
